E&J Gallo has ramped up its focus on the Millennial generation by launching two lower alcohol wine ranges.

Gallo Family Vineyards Spritz, which has been created specifically for the UK wine market, will hit stores this summer, while a three-strong range called Barefoot Refresh is set to join its popular Barefoot wine brand from this month.

Bill Roberts, Gallo vice-president and general manager for Europe, explained that globally Californian wine “has been very healthy”, while in the UK the E&J portfolio grew 7% last year, compared to the overall UK wine market, which was stagnant.

Roberts said that much of the producer’s UK activity for 2015 would focus on the Millennial generation.

Gallo Family Vineyards Spritz (RSP: £5.99) for example, is designed to appeal to females aged 22 to 30 years-old. The two 5.5% ABV fruit wines - Passionfruit & Pineapple with a Pinot Grigio base and Raspberry & Lime with a Grenache Rosé - have a gentle fizz and are recommended served chilled over ice.

“Spritz will break down the barrier that exists for many consumers when trying to engage with the wine category, whilst continuing to place the brand at the forefront of innovation,” explained GFV marketing manager, Alexis Byron.

The launch will be supported by a £1m launch campaign, including social media, sampling and PR.

Meanwhile, the company is also parachuting its Barefoot Refresh range (RSP: £6.99) over from the US. Refresh, is also gently sparkling and is again designed to be served over ice. It comprises Crisp White (ABV 9%), Crisp Red (ABV 10%) and Perfectly Pink (ABV 9%).

Barefoot Wine assistant marketing manager, Samantha Caulfield, said the company wanted to expand wine drinking occasions by offering a refreshing option.

“We want to offer a style and taste that appeals to existing wine consumers seeking refreshment, who would normally switch to other categories like beer and cider to meet this need.”
